When homeowners search for the benefits of concrete mudjacking for driveways and sidewalks, they are typically exploring a cost-effective and practical solution for addressing uneven or sunken concrete surfaces. Over time, driveways and sidewalks can develop cracks, holes, or areas that settle unevenly due to soil movement, erosion, or poor initial installation. These issues not only compromise the appearance of the property but can also create safety hazards, such as tripping risks or difficulty navigating the surfaces. The goal for many property owners is to restore the functionality and aesthetics of these concrete features without the expense and disruption of full replacement, which is where mudjacking often comes into consideration.

The types of properties that typically come up in discussions about concrete mudjacking include residential homes, especially those with older driveways and sidewalks that have experienced settling over time. Single-family houses with concrete patios, garage aprons, or porch steps may also benefit from this service. In some cases, multi-family complexes or small commercial properties face similar issues with uneven concrete surfaces that need leveling. Generally, any property with concrete features that have shifted or cracked due to ground movement or age can be a candidate for mudjacking, making it a versatile solution for a range of property types.

Can concrete mudjacking help prevent further damage to driveways and sidewalks? Yes, by properly leveling and filling voids beneath the concrete, mudjacking can help prevent additional cracking and deterioration. It stabilizes the existing slab, reducing the likelihood of future damage. Local pros can evaluate the condition of the concrete and recommend the best approach to maintain its integrity.

What are the environmental benefits of choosing concrete mudjacking over replacement? Since mudjacking reuses existing concrete slabs, it reduces waste and minimizes the need for new materials. This can be a more environmentally responsible option compared to tearing out and replacing concrete entirely.
